by David Halliday, Robert Resnick, and Kenneth S. Krane is an advanced, calculus-based physics textbook. While Fundamentals of Physics (by Halliday, Resnick, & Walker) is designed for introductory, non-major courses, HRK is targeted at physics majors and engineering students who require a deeper understanding of the subject matter. Focus: Electromagnetism, Optics, and Modern Physics.
